High-Risk Intersections in the Richmond Area

Some intersections in the Richmond area experience heavier traffic volumes, complicated turning movements, and frequent congestion, increasing the likelihood of serious crashes. While accidents can happen anywhere, these intersections have long been recognized as locations where drivers should use extra caution.

Broad Street & Belvidere Street (US-33/US-1)

Located near VCU and downtown Richmond, this busy intersection experiences heavy commuter traffic, pedestrians, buses, and frequent left-turn conflicts throughout the day.

Hull Street Road & Chippenham Parkway

One of South Richmond’s busiest intersections, congestion, multiple turning lanes, and high traffic volumes contribute to rear-end and side-impact collisions.

West Broad Street & Parham Road

This Henrico County intersection serves major shopping centers and businesses, creating constant turning traffic, lane changes, and distracted driving risks.

Midlothian Turnpike & Powhite Parkway

Drivers entering and exiting the Powhite Parkway often encounter stop-and-go traffic, merging vehicles, and complex turning patterns that increase crash risks.

Staples Mill Road & Broad Street

A major commercial corridor where high traffic volumes, multiple signal phases, and frequent lane changes can result in serious intersection accidents.

Laburnum Avenue & Williamsburg Road

Serving Richmond International Airport and eastern Henrico, this intersection experiences significant commuter traffic and crashes involving turning vehicles.

Look for a Lawyer Who Understands Virginia’s Accident Laws

Virginia has some of the toughest laws in the country for injured drivers pursuing car accident claims. Because of that, it is important to work with a lawyer who understands how Virginia law can shape the outcome of an intersection accident case from the very beginning.

One of the biggest issues is Virginia’s contributory negligence rule. Under this law, an injured driver may be barred from recovering compensation if they are found even slightly responsible for causing the crash. 

A lawyer should also understand Virginia’s two-year deadline to file an injury claim. Waiting too long can make it harder to obtain key evidence and may jeopardize the case altogether.

Because intersection crashes frequently involve disputed liability, local traffic laws, and detailed factual investigations, it is important to work with someone familiar with how Virginia courts and insurance companies handle these claims.

Familiarity with Richmond Roads and Local Traffic Patterns

Local knowledge can matter in intersection accident claims. 

A lawyer familiar with Richmond may already understand:

  • The intersections that experience frequent collisions,
  • Common commuter bottlenecks,
  • Dangerous merge points near Interstate 64 and Interstate 95, and
  • Traffic flow near VCU and downtown Richmond.

A lawyer familiar with Richmond may also know where nearby businesses, parking garages, or commercial properties commonly capture surveillance footage after a crash.

In heavily traveled areas near shopping centers, commuter corridors, and entertainment districts, that footage can become crucial when drivers give conflicting accounts about traffic signals, turning movements, or right-of-way.

What Should I Do Immediately After an Intersection Accident in Richmond?
After an intersection crash, your first priority should be safety. Call 911, seek medical attention, document the scene, and collect information from witnesses if possible. Take photos of vehicle damage, traffic signals, road conditions, and any hazards such as a broken light. Preserving evidence early can make a significant difference when pursuing compensation after a Richmond intersection accident.
